Rules and Regulations

Dubai Municipality has set guidelines for pet owners who wish to bring their dogs to public parks. These rules are in place to ensure the safety of both the dogs and the park visitors.

Leash Control

Dogs must always be on a leash when inside the park premises. This is essential to prevent any untoward incidents or conflicts with other park-goers. It also ensures that your dog does not wander off and disturb any wildlife or damage plants within the park.

Cleanup Duty

Cleaning up after your dog is mandatory in all public spaces, including parks. Dubai Municipality provides waste disposal bins specifically for this purpose, so make sure you have enough poop bags handy during your visit. Failing to clean up after your dog can result in penalties from authorities.

Vaccination Records

All dogs entering public parks in Dubai must have valid vaccination records. This includes vaccinations against rabies, distemper, parvovirus, and other common canine diseases. These records may be requested by park officials at any time, so it’s important to keep them updated and readily available.

Alternatives to Public Parks

If your favorite park doesn’t allow dogs, or if you prefer a more serene environment for you and your pet, there are alternative options available in Dubai:

  • Dog parks: Dubai has a few exclusive dog parks that cater specifically to the needs of our canine friends. These parks often have agility equipment, water stations, and other amenities designed for dogs.
  • Beaches: Some beaches in Dubai have designated dog-friendly areas where your furry friend can enjoy a splash in the sea. It’s always a good idea to check the specific rules and timings for these beaches before heading out.
